Battery setup can determine whether a sensor trash bin works reliably after delivery. Buyers need the right cells and a simple maintenance routine. This guide explains how to handle the HN-ZT-W’s six AA alkaline batteries and diagnose a motion sensor trash can that responds inconsistently.
Start With the Correct AA Battery Specification
The correct specification starts with the product manual and battery compartment. The HN-ZT-W uses six AA alkaline batteries, so purchasing documents and user instructions should state that configuration. Its stainless steel and ABS body is available in 22 L, 30 L, 42 L, and 50 L versions with a quiet sliding lid. Capacity does not change the stated battery type.
Confirm chemistry, quantity, and polarity
Battery chemistry matters because dissimilar cells do not behave as one balanced pack. Use six fresh AA alkaline batteries of the same type, and never mix old and new cells. Match every end to the holder’s polarity symbols. Health Canada’s official “Battery safety” guidance also advises users to follow compartment polarity and not mix rechargeable and non-rechargeable batteries.
Treat every replacement as a complete set
A complete replacement set gives a sensor trash bin a predictable electrical baseline. Do not combine old and new cells, even when older cells retain some charge. A weak cell can reduce pack voltage and create intermittent behavior that resembles an electronic fault. Replacement instructions should call for all six cells to be changed together.
Install Six AA Batteries in a Repeatable Sequence
A repeatable installation sequence reduces avoidable support calls. Before opening the compartment, switch the unit off when a power control is available, clear the activation area, and ensure the holder is dry and clean. Never force a cell or bend a contact.
*Identify every positive and negative terminal on the compartment diagram.
*Inspect six fresh cells for dents, swelling, leakage, or wrapper damage.
*Insert each battery firmly in the direction shown by the polarity marks.
*Confirm that every cell sits flat and that each spring contact holds tension.
*Close the cover fully so movement cannot loosen the pack.
*Restore power and test several complete cycles from the normal approach position.
The final check should reproduce normal use. Let the lid finish each sliding cycle before testing again. If a motion sensor trash can works only when its battery cover is pressed, check cell seating before replacing an electronic part.
Optimize Battery Performance Through Proper Use and Maintenance
Control installation and operating conditions
Stable conditions help a stainless steel sensor bin maintain more consistent battery performance. Remove objects that cause repeated activations, keep the liner clear of the track, and clear debris from the sliding path. Keep water away from the compartment and store spare cells away from heat and moisture.
Plan service around complete battery sets
A service log turns replacement into purchasing data. Record each unit’s installation date, location, capacity, battery specification, and replacement date. If a smart sensor trash can falls short of the documented product expectation, compare traffic, cell age, and recurring resistance before escalating the issue.
Troubleshoot Short Runtime Before Replacing Parts
Short runtime is a symptom, not a diagnosis. Check the pack and installation first, then inspect the lid path and activation area. This order can prevent unnecessary part replacement when a reversed cell, mixed set, or repeated triggering is responsible.

Long-idle units need a storage rule. Health Canada recommends removing batteries from devices unused for an extended period and following local disposal requirements. This applies to a motion sensor trash can held as seasonal stock, a sample, or a spare.

How many batteries does the HN-ZT-W sensor trash bin use?
The HN-ZT-W sensor trash bin uses six AA alkaline batteries. Replace them together and follow the compartment polarity diagram. Do not assume another model uses the same quantity.
Can rechargeable AA batteries be used in a motion sensor trash can?
Use the chemistry stated in the product instructions. The HN-ZT-W calls for AA alkaline batteries; do not mix rechargeable and non-rechargeable cells. Confirm any chemistry change with the supplier before adopting it.
What should buyers record during a stainless steel sensor bin test?
Record battery brand and batch, installation date, location, cycle count, response consistency, lid travel, and replacement date. These records separate operating-condition problems from repeatable product issues.
Should batteries remain installed while the bin is stored?
Remove batteries when the unit will be unused for an extended period. Store the bin and cells in dry conditions, inspect the compartment before recommissioning, and follow local disposal requirements.
